-- OBJECTIVE:
--     Check that the name specified for a Constant_Indexing or
--     Variable_Indexing aspect can refer to a set of overloaded functions.
--     (Case A: overloaded on parameters)
--
--     Check that the name specified for a Constant_Indexing or
--     Variable_Indexing aspect can refer to a function with more than
--     two parameters.
--
--     When both Constant_Indexing and Variable_Indexing are both specified,
--     check that when the prefix is a variable, the variable indexing function
--     is called in variable contexts, and the constant indexing function
--     is called in other contexts.
--
-- TEST DESCRIPTION:
--     The foundation is a sprite-drawing package. The main subprogram defines
--     several sprites in a window and tests operations on them.
--
-- CHANGE HISTORY:
--     13 May 2015   RLB   Created test.
